Terence Crawford destroyed Errol Spence Jr. in an epic boxing performance, scoring a ninth-round TKO in the long-awaited superfight to capture the undisputed welterweight championship Saturday night at T-Mobile Arena, Media Taste Out confirmed.
Terrence dropped Errol Spence in Round 2 and twice in Round 7, a beatdown to take his IBF, WBA and WBC 147-pound titles to go along with his WBO belt.

The 35-year-old Crawford finally stopped a bloodied and swollen Spence in Round 9 and was unloading unanswered punches when referee Harvey Dock mercifully ended the punishment at 2 minutes, 32 seconds.
Spence, 33, was left battered and bruised.
“Like I said before, I only dreamed of being a world champion,” said Crawford, ESPN’s No. 1 pound-for-pound boxer. “I’m an overachiever. Nobody believed in me when I was coming up, but I made everybody a believer.
